Title: ORDINANCE, submitted by Sheryl M. M. Long, City Manager, on 7/31/2023, AUTHORIZING the transfer and appropriation of $275,000 from the unappropriated surplus of Downtown South/Riverfront Equivalent Fund 481 to Department of Finance non-personnel operating budget account no. 481x133x7200 to provide resources to facilitate Whex Garage LLC's financing to acquire certain real property located at 212 W. Fourth Street in the Central Business District of Cincinnati, upon which is located a 780-space parking garage commonly known as the Whex Garage; and DECLARING that expenditures from Department of Finance non-personnel operating budget account no. 481x133x7200 are for a public purpose and constitute a "Public Infrastructure Improvement" as defined in R.C. Section 5709.40(A)(8) that will benefit and/or serve the District 2-Downtown South/Riverfront District Incentive District, subject to compliance with R.C. Sections 5709.40 through 5709.43.
